How they compare
Lithuania currently reports 40.6% against 36.6% in United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land, a difference of 4.0%.
That makes Lithuania's figure about 1.1 times United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2012 it was Lithuania ahead.
Lithuania ranks 20th and United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land ranks 23rd of 78 countries.
Lithuania has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
